Some improvements suggesitons for the Context section: Group the methods and attrs per ancestor classes. Perhaps playing context.__class__.__mro__, then using the __dict__ of each class will help Small issue : In the default content of a folder, or in the front-page of a vanilla Plone site, "context" of the interactive prompt is the folder (or Plone site) when the context object of the "Context" category is the default content item of that folder (front-page in a Plone site). And this even if viewing explicitely the defaut page of the Plone site (type "/url/to/plone/frontpage" in the browser address bar).
